One of the women who died during the shelling of Mykolaiv was pregnant

As a result of the Russian attack on Mykolaiv, two women were killed, one of them was pregnant. The number of victims also increased in the city.

The head of the Mykolaiv Regional Military Administration, Vitalii Kim, told about it on the air of the telethon Edyni Novyny.

He spoke, in particular, about the condition of the victims, including two children. One of them is in intensive care in a serious condition.

«One of the women who died was pregnant, two men are in intensive care, one will be transferred to the ward in the evening, he is stable. The girl is still in the intensive care unit, she is in a serious condition, with burns and problems with her foot,» Vitalii Kim said.

The head of the OVA added that two private houses were completely destroyed. Five buildings were damaged, four of them private, one multi-story. A shopping center, shops and cars were also destroyed in the city.

Shelling of Mykolaiv on November 16-17

On the night of November 16-17, Russian troops shelled Mykolaiv. As a result of the shelling, two women were killed, and four adults and two children were wounded.

The strikes, as it became known later, were inflicted by an Iskander-M ballistic missile and several Shahed 131/136 drones.

Fires broke out in two houses on the spot, firefighters extinguished them on an area of 150 and 20 square meters.

As a result of the attack in Mykolaiv, two residential buildings were destroyed and at least ten objects were damaged, including a high-rise building, four private houses, a shopping center, shops, non-residential premises and cars.
